Biography
Keith Smith has strategic leadership experience in the business, nonprofit, and higher education sectors. His 25-year career in higher education includes holding faculty, dean, vice-provost, and vice-president positions, inclusive of four universities prior to coming to WGU: City University, National-Louis University, National University of Health Sciences, and Purdue University Global. He has taught courses and presented domestically and internationally on leadership and organizational change, and supervised management programs in Europe, the Middle East, and Asia. Keith has played a lead role in both regional and multiple programmatic accreditations. His teams have developed a wide spread of programs from the microcredential through doctoral levels, as well as developed partnerships with business, government, military, and community colleges across the nation. Keith is passionate about engaging people, individually and collectively, in achieving their highest potential and deep life meaning.
